Hallo zusammen,
nachdem mein FHEM schon lange läuft ist es jetzt mal Zeit für ein schöne Oberfläche für ein Wandtablet zu sorgen.
Ich orientiere mich gerade ein an der sehr coolen Oberfläche von "somansch" (https://forum.fhem.de/index.php/topic,37378.msg885401.html#msg885401)
Dabei kämpfe ich gerade mit verschiedenen Problemen. Unter anderem damit, dass die Bilder des Weather Widget nicht angezeigt werden. Weder die von amcharts und auch nicht die Kleinklima
Was ich bisher gemacht habe:
- Die ganzen Bilder kopiert nach /opt/fhem/www/images/default/weather
- In der Tablet Ui html dann folgendes definiert:
<div data-type="weather" data-device="DarkSky" data-get="fc0_icon" data-imageset="amcharts" class="compressed readonly"></div>
oder auch <div data-type="weather" data-device="DarkSky" data-get="fc1_icon" data-imageset="kleinklima" class="compressed readonly"></div>
- Die Readings zeigen derzeit
fc0_icon = partly-cloudy-night
fc1_icon = partly-cloudy-night
Das Ergebnis sieht so aus wie im Anhang.
Hab nun mal mit dem ChromInspector geschaut.
Als Grafik wird hier <img style="width:100%" src="http://192.168.178.47:8083/fhem/images/default/weather/undefined" title="partly-cloudy-night"> definiert. Da ist also klar warum das nix anzeigt. Warum aber geht es auf undefined?
siehe auch Anhang.
Hat von jemand ne Idee wo das problem liegen könnte?
Danke
Deinjo
Gibt es ein Icon partly-cloudy-night im weather Verzeichnis?
Ahja... und hast Du die neue Version vom Widget aus diesem Thread? https://forum.fhem.de/index.php/topic,96954.0.html
Hi.
Ja, ich hatte die letzte Version aus dem Thread genommen.
Habe jetzt mal Testweise auch Proplanta eingebunden. Dabei werden die Bilder angezeigt (wobei die animierten amcharts nicht gehen; zeigt immer die gleichen sw Bilder wie bei meteoicons an)
Habe auch mal bei Darksky fc0_icon und auch fc0_iconAPI probiert. Das brachte nix
Tippe also eher vielleicht auf ein Mappingproblem.
Weiß jemand Rat?
CU
Deinjo
Hast Du zuvor upgedated? FTUI und FHEM müssen aktuell sein. Und Obacht: Beim Update von FTUI wird die widget_weather.js wieder mit der "alten" Version überschrieben!
Gerade mal getestet, das hier funktioniert:
<div data-type="weather" data-device="DarkSky" data-get="fc0_iconAPI" data-imageset="amcharts" class="large"></div>